Digimon World: Next Order Arrives in January

Digimon World: Next Order Arrives in January

I might never have believed it could happen as a kid, but we live in a world where Pokemon and Digimon can coexist, and that’s pretty rad. The slightly edgier Pokemon alternative is still going strong, and an announcement from Bandai Namco has locked in a January release date for the latest title in the series: Digimon World: Next Order. Europeans will be able to get their hands on the game beginning January 27, 2017, with a North American release to follow a few days later on January 31.

Pre-ordering the game in North America will net you a sweet pack of bonus items, including soundtracks for Digimon World and Digimon World: Next Order , an “Adventure Aid Item Set” DLC pack, and an “Omnimon Ultimate Digivolution Core” DLC pack. All of this is included at the launch price of $60.

Bandai Namco released a new story trailer for the game alongside the announcement. It’s embedded below for your viewing pleasure. That reminds me, I still have an unplayed copy of Cyber Sleuth sitting on my shelf…
